Study Abroad

Studying abroad promotes cross-cultural understanding, broadens your global perspective, and prepares you for your future. We offer full terms of study abroad opportunities with instructors from Oregon colleges. Fall term is in Florence, Italy and spring term is in Paris, France. You enroll for 12 credits of transferable and degree-related courses such as history, writing, theater or geography using the vast resources of two of Europe's oldest cities. When not in class, you can spend your time taking in the local flavor and enjoying the rich history of these cities and their home countries.

There are also two summer study abroad opportunities. There is a two-week Spanish immersion course in San Miguel Allende, Mexico, where you can earn 4 credits of college level Spanish at your proficiency level. There is also a month-long study in Costa Rica which combines Spanish language immersion and field biology. You can earn 4 credits of college Spanish at your proficiency level, and complete BI200 Principles of Ecology - Field Biology, a 4-credit course that fulfills a science requirement.

Our study abroad program is offered in conjunction with the Oregon International Education Consortium of seven community colleges (OIEC) and the American Institute for Foreign Study (AIFS).
